South Korea RFID UHF Inlays Market Size & Forecast (2026-2033)

Market Sizing, Growth Estimates, and CAGR Projections

The South Korea RFID UHF Inlays Market has demonstrated robust growth driven by increasing adoption across diverse sectors such as retail, logistics, manufacturing, and healthcare. As of 2023, the market size is estimated at approximately USD 250 million, with a compounded annual growth rate (CAGR) projected at around 12% over the next five years (2024–2028). This growth trajectory is underpinned by rising automation initiatives, government support for smart manufacturing, and escalating demand for supply chain visibility. Assuming a steady CAGR of 12%, the market is expected to reach approximately USD 445 million by 2028. The growth estimates incorporate realistic assumptions such as increased penetration of RFID technology in mid-sized enterprises, expansion of e-commerce logistics infrastructure, and technological advancements reducing unit costs.

Value Chain and Revenue Models

**Raw Material Sourcing:** Suppliers focus on high-quality conductive inks, flexible substrates, and adhesives. Bulk procurement and strategic alliances with raw material vendors help optimize costs. **Manufacturing Processes:** – **Antenna Printing:** Using roll-to-roll or sheet-fed printing techniques, enabling high-volume, cost-effective production. – **Chip Embedding & Lamination:** Precise placement of RFID chips and lamination to protect components. – **Quality Assurance:** Rigorous testing for read range, durability, and compliance standards. **Distribution & Delivery:** Manufacturers distribute RFID inlays through regional warehouses and authorized resellers. Logistics companies facilitate timely delivery, especially for just-in-time inventory needs. **Revenue Models & Lifecycle Services:** – **Product Sales:** Direct sales of RFID inlays to OEMs and integrators. – **Value-Added Services:** Customization, testing, and certification services. – **Lifecycle Management:** Maintenance, upgrades, and recycling programs extend product utility and ensure compliance.

Digital Transformation, Standards, and Cross-Industry Collaborations

**Digital Ecosystem:** Integration with ERP, WMS, and IoT platforms enhances real-time data analytics, inventory accuracy, and operational efficiency. Cloud-based management systems enable remote monitoring and predictive maintenance. **Standards & Interoperability:** Adherence to EPC Gen2 and ISO standards ensures compatibility across devices and systems. Emerging standards for high-temperature and anti-metal tags expand application scope. **Cross-Industry Collaborations:** Partnerships between RFID manufacturers and logistics providers, retailers, and technology firms accelerate innovation. Initiatives like the Korea RFID Industry Promotion Project foster industry-wide standards and shared R&D efforts.

Cost Structures, Pricing Strategies, and Risk Factors

**Cost Structures:** – **Raw Materials:** 40–50% of total costs, influenced by commodity prices. – **Manufacturing & R&D:** 25–30%, driven by automation and innovation investments. – **Distribution & Overheads:** 15–20%. **Pricing Strategies:** Manufacturers adopt volume-based discounts, value-based pricing for customized solutions, and strategic bundling with system integration services. **Risk Factors:** – **Regulatory Challenges:** Evolving standards and import/export restrictions can impact supply chains. – **Cybersecurity:** Potential vulnerabilities in RFID data transmission pose privacy and security risks. – **Market Competition:** Entry of low-cost regional players may pressure margins. – **Technological Obsolescence:** Rapid innovation necessitates continuous R&D investment.

Adoption Trends & Use Cases in Major End-User Segments

**Retail & E-commerce:** RFID inlays enable inventory accuracy exceeding 98%, reduce stockouts, and streamline checkout processes. Major retailers like Lotte and Shinsegae are expanding RFID deployment for apparel and perishables. **Logistics & Warehousing:** Real-time tracking of shipments and containers reduces delays and theft. RFID tags are embedded in pallets, containers, and assets, facilitating end-to-end visibility. **Manufacturing:** Asset tracking and maintenance scheduling improve operational efficiency. RFID inlays are embedded in machinery and tools for lifecycle management. **Healthcare:** RFID tags in inlays support patient safety, medication tracking, and equipment management, aligning with Korea’s focus on healthcare digitization. **Emerging Consumption Patterns:** Shift towards integrated RFID solutions with IoT platforms, increased adoption of high-temperature and anti-metal tags, and a move toward more sustainable, recyclable RFID labels.
